Transaction 6bc91106e4f8fd3bdde2dd90970f640b240a0d32dcd45ad2b5c5305a3f5c58e8
1 Input
1 Output
-
6bc91106e4f8fd3bdde2dd90970f640b240a0d32dcd45ad2b5c5305a3f5c58e8:0
- value
- 507688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b6e6dc106c5f4e8be6f57dff315b4351e60a798 OP_EQUAL
- address
- 3A2ThiscRPZHBVNsWK2vZKu4xUDuekbuu1